It’s been proven that you can gain the most on your competition by improving your tee to green game. And a big part of that comes from finding more fairways. I spoke to Jordan Smith, one of the best drivers on the European Tour, to find out the secrets to his success with the big stick.

Golf driving tips: The main points

Smith is regularly near the top of the driving accuracy charts so what can you learn from him?

First of all, the Englishman places a big emphasis on getting the basics right. The margin for error is at its lowest with driver in hand, so it’s vital you give yourself the best chance by at least having everything lined up at your desired target. Additionally, Smith has a stock shot he relies on and has developed feels which allows him to produce this consistently.

From there, the European Tour player uses a simple drill to keep things in check and doesn’t get overly technical when he is forced to stray from his norm.
